Mug box recommendations
Re: Mug box recommendations
Hi - I currently use the smash proof boxes from Subli.co.uk. They are great, but I've had people complaining because I don't send a box which they can wrap (ie: a gift box).
Can anyone please recommend a mug box which I can then put inside a slightly larger box to post? I'm struggling to find anything suitable from one supplier which is affordable! I see a lot of boxes which cost upwards of £1 per box. It needs to be more around the 30-40p level really!
It's for an 11oz mug... Thanks for any information!

Re: Mug box recommendations
I use 10x14 inch self seal mailing bags to wrap mug boxes/ styrenes in. Keeps it waterproof, adds some security and the styrene damage free.
